Calculating Trapezoid Area
The area of a trapezoid equals one-half times the sum of the two parallel sides (called bases) times the height. Written out, that is A = 0.5 times (base1 + base2) times height. While the formula itself is not complicated, real-world problems often involve measurements with decimals, and a small rounding error early on compounds into a meaningfully wrong answer. Perimeter Calculations
Finding the perimeter of a trapezoid requires knowing all four side lengths. Unlike rectangles where opposite sides are equal, a trapezoid can have four completely different side lengths. The perimeter is simply the sum of all sides, but the challenge often lies in determining the non-parallel side lengths when they are not directly given.
If you know the two bases, the height, and the offsets of the non-parallel sides, this calculator can derive the leg lengths using the Pythagorean theorem and then sum everything up. This is particularly handy for students solving geometry problems where not all measurements are directly provided.
Real-World Uses for Trapezoid Math
Consider a retaining wall that is wider at the base than at the top. Its cross-section is a trapezoid, and calculating the area of that cross-section tells you how much material you need per linear foot of wall. Architects and engineers deal with trapezoidal shapes in roof trusses, bridge supports, and decorative elements constantly.
In graphic design, trapezoidal frames and perspective effects require precise dimension calculations. If you are creating a print layout where a text block is shaped like a trapezoid, knowing its area helps you estimate how much content will fit.
Even in agriculture, irrigation channels often have trapezoidal cross-sections. The trapezoid calculator helps farmers and civil engineers determine the water-carrying capacity of these channels based on their dimensions.
